Output e26766bb6caf76f25578c40840784e1fb2f5587693722cb446d58ca81d927640:11

value
12694269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 977e3a15b59091bbd3d4dfb39afe4021b7f097b3 OP_EQUAL
address
3FW3AuePARSPnQK74m6da1wagXP7FtDtCc
transaction
e26766bb6caf76f25578c40840784e1fb2f5587693722cb446d58ca81d927640
spent
true